Installing Vinyl Flooring Under Toilet: A Comprehensive Guide



Vinyl flooring is a popular choice for many homeowners due to its durability, affordability, and ease of installation. It can be installed in bathrooms, kitchens, and other areas of the home. One area of the home that vinyl flooring is often used in is the bathroom, and this includes installing it under the toilet. Installing vinyl flooring under a toilet isn’t necessarily a difficult task, but it does require some planning and preparation. In this article, we’ll provide a comprehensive guide to fitting vinyl flooring under a toilet.



Preparation

Before you begin installing your vinyl flooring, there are several steps you will need to take to ensure the job is done correctly. First, you’ll want to measure the area where you’ll be placing the vinyl flooring. This will help you determine how much material you’ll need for the job. Additionally, you’ll want to make sure any existing flooring or subfloor is in good condition before laying down the new vinyl. If there are any cracks or uneven surfaces, you’ll want to repair them before beginning the installation process.



Installation

Once your space has been adequately prepared, it’s time to start fitting your vinyl flooring. Begin by laying down any underlayment that’s necessary for your type of vinyl flooring. This will provide extra cushioning and insulation for your flooring, as well as helping to reduce noise. Once the underlayment is in place, you can start laying down the vinyl planks or tiles. Make sure they are firmly pressed into place and there are no gaps between them. If needed, use a mallet or rubber mallet to make sure they are properly fitted together.



Fitting Under Toilet

When it comes to fitting vinyl flooring under a toilet, there are a few things you’ll need to consider before beginning. First, measure the width of your toilet so you know exactly how much space you have for your vinyl flooring. You’ll want to make sure the vinyl planks or tiles fit snugly around the base of the toilet without leaving any gaps. Additionally, you may need to trim down some of the pieces so they fit correctly around any crooked edges or corners of your toilet’s base. You can use a jigsaw for this purpose or even a utility knife if needed. Once your pieces are cut correctly and fitted around the base of your toilet, you can secure them into place with adhesive or nails depending on what type of material you’re using.
